Subject: Potential Acquisition — Fernway Logistics

Team,

We have opened preliminary discussions to acquire Fernway Logistics, a regional carrier serving the Caldmere corridor. Due diligence begins next week; branch managers should expect data requests on volumes and routing. No external communication is authorised. Timeline remains indicative until the board reviews terms. The confidential note below outlines our intent.

management briefing: Project Zorix slips by six weeks because of the audit delay.

### Weather-alert fan-out (Stormcourier)

Stormcourier receives severe-weather bulletins and fans them out to regional subscriber queues within a 30-second SLA. Each bulletin is deduplicated by event key, so retries are safe, but a stalled regional queue will page you directly. Check consumer lag before restarting anything, since restarts reset the dedupe window. Queue health and per-region lag graphs live on the internal fan-out dashboard page.

operations page: https://confluence.lumicsys.internal/projects/display/projects/display

TICKET-4412: Nightly backfill scheduler (Quillrun) failing intermittently since the Harbrook DC failover. Pool exhausts around 02:10 when three backfill jobs overlap; retries hammer the primary and trip the connection cap. Stagger cron offsets and raise pool max to 40 before touching timeouts. Verified against staging replica only. The scheduler reads its target database from the line below.

database URL for bahop-yagep: mssql://sildor_svc:35ha7jz@db-fb6d.nelvrodyn.example:5432/casath

Finance Review Summary — Corvane Product Line Pricing

Prepared for sales leads.

Our review of the Corvane line shows current list prices sit roughly 8% below comparable offerings, while gross margin has slipped to 31% due to component cost inflation. We recommend a staged increase: 4% at the next catalog refresh, with a further 3% contingent on renewal rates holding. Discount authority should be tightened to 10% without director approval. Volume customers will receive advance notice. The rationale tied to our broader plans is noted below.

board note of tahog-yagef: Headcount on the Ralael team goes from 9 to 80 by the end of April. Gross margin on Ralael came in at 15 percent against a plan of 5 percent.